The Gymnasium
Funds raised through The Night Out helped make an exciting and meaningful addition to the gym—a new rock climbing wall for students to enjoy. The wall gives MANA scholars a fun, challenging way to build strength, confidence, and problem-solving skills while staying active. Just as importantly, it provides a safe indoor option for physical activity on days when weather doesn’t allow for outdoor play, ensuring students have consistent opportunities to move, play, and stay healthy throughout the school year.
With donations from our generous community, MANAS has secured funding to transform an underutilized storage space next to the gymnasium into a sensory room. Designed to support self-regulation and emotional well-being, the room will include cozy rugs, a sound machine, fidgets, sensory wall materials, and other engaging activities that encourage relaxation and focus. This new space reflects our commitment to meeting students where they are and supporting the whole child—mind, body, and heart.
